    i had my dsl with them , started having problems before xmas, they couldn't fix it. switched to eircom as IBB were just reselling eircom dsl so figured eircom was a better place to go to get the problem fixed.

    turned out it was an eircom issue all along, really really wish i hadn't given up my IBB account which was a true unlimited account, can't get them anymore,

    had IBB for 4 years, first year wireless then moved house and 3 years of dsl and never had an issue until then which turned out to be not their fault
